首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

数十亿台设备提供权限自动重置功能

我们在 Android 11 中引入了 权限自动重置功能。这项功能有助于保护用户的隐私: 如果用户几个月未使用某应用,该功能就会自动重置此应用的 运行时权限,即请求时向用户显示提示的权限。...注: 此 API 仅适用于 targetSDK API 30 或更高版本的应用,因为仅这些应用具有权限自动重置。...如果应用的 targetSDK API 29 或更低版本,则开发者无需进行任何更改。...PackageManager.isAutoRevokeWhitelisted() 调用 androidx.core.content.PackageManagerCompat.getUnusedAppRestrictionsStatus() 请求用户您的应用停用自动重置...2021 年 12 月 - 权限自动重置功能将开始在由 Google Play 服务提供支持并运行 Android 6.0 到 Android 10 之间版本的设备上逐步推广。

67630
您找到你想要的搜索结果了吗?
是的
没有找到

房天下战略合作美摄sdk,1.1亿客户提供“抖房”功能

一直以来,房天下都定位“技术驱动型”的互联网公司,其对于技术孜孜不倦的追求及技术创新的精准预判,使房天下一直能走在行业创新前沿。 ?...房天下正在运用“新媒体创新思维”结合短视频创作工具客户提供全方位、多角度的视频形象展示经纪服务。以短视频技术赋能房天下多业务融合升级,推动行业向数字新媒体时代发展。...美摄sdk提供了高清录制、多段续拍、实时滤镜、多轨视频、全功能字幕等深度编辑技术与特效功能解决方案。降低短视频制作门槛,最终推出独具特色的抖房产品。...“抖房以‘内容王”覆盖房天下APP房源详情页超级入口,每天有超600万购房者关注。 经纪人可以轻松高清录制视频进行深度编辑。利用转场、特效滤镜等编辑功能360度生动地展示房源及经纪人形象。

72520

设计模式之命令模式(二)

那现在,我们来音响编写的命令。 音响的关闭是毫无难度,就是开启的时候有点复杂,你知道为什么吗?难道音响开了就好了?是否还需要后续其他的动作才能让音响响起来了?哎呀,小编多嘴了好像。...下面的类图提供了设计的全貌: ? 撤销哪去了? 别急别急,小编说的功能都会有的。撤销功能使用起来就是这样的:比如说客厅的电灯是关闭的,然后你按下遥控器上的开启按钮,自然电灯就被打开了。...我们打算把0号插槽的开启按钮设置中速,把第1号插槽的开启按钮设置成高速,代码如下: public class RemoteLoader { public static void main(String...,还实现了一整个遥控器所有控件的,甚至是复杂的家电的(音响、电扇的开启略复杂),而且均实现了撤销。...我们在这里只能实现一个家电的,如果光凭按下一个按钮,不能实现灯光、电视、音响的同步使用,那这个遥控器对我们来说是不是还是有点low呢?是吧,确实有点low,如何破解,敬请期待我们的下一篇。

42430

EUROTHERM的二次开发应用

指令开关型卡件带的DO点,需要配置指令,指令,又因为该电动门点动型控制,不是长动型的。...即:按钮点击后,指令发长脉冲信号,接触器线圈常带电处于吸合状态,按钮点击后,指令发长脉冲信号,接触器线圈常带电处于吸合状态,这时如果要使电机停止,只需点击停止按钮,将指令的长脉冲信号复位...在设备调试的时候,要将电动门开关控制回路的指令按钮的自保持线拆掉,否则电动门就是全开,全型,不带中停的。...赋值函数,在FIX面板上将XS1B:DR1201.B3.1定义按钮标志位, 再就是IF,ELSE,ENDIF的代码判断执行 IF #MIDVALUE=0,将改标志位置1,保持2S,后将标志位置...接下来就对TVL-DD全功能模块进行定义ACT15A3W,该模块在LINTOOLS中调用 在这里,我们的电动门在软件里面的“停止“是不带硬接线的,当指令在执行时,如果“停止“按钮动作,就会执行取消开关脉冲

60110

Python|找规律解决灯泡开关Ⅱ

., n],这 4 个按钮功能如下: 将所有灯泡的状态反转(即变为变为) 将编号为偶数的灯泡的状态反转 将编号为奇数的灯泡的状态反转 将编号为 3k+1 的灯泡的状态反转(k = 0, 1,...输出: 2 说明: 状态: [], [] 示例 2: 输入: n = 2, m = 1....输出: 3 说明: 状态: [, ], [, ], [, ] 解决方案 这道题看着挺难,但不能按照题中的要求直接暴力的思考。...题中重点就是4个按钮功能,所以首先根据4种按钮功能可以发现,所有功能执行2次与不执行效果相同,因此可以将所有功能执行情况分为执行0次与执行1次。...首先观察开关次数对开关方式变化: m=0时,情况不变,只有1种状态 m=1时,根据示例思考一下可以知道,当n>=3时状态恒4 m=2时,数字1-4代表按钮的4种功能,0代表返回原状态: 1+1=0 1

81320

LeetCode 672. 灯泡开关 Ⅱ(枚举)

题目 现有一个房间,墙上挂有 n 只已经打开的灯泡和 4 个按钮。 在进行了 m 次未知操作后,你需要返回这 n 只灯泡可能有多少种不同的状态。...假设这 n 只灯泡被编号为 [1, 2, 3 …, n],这 4 个按钮功能如下: 1将所有灯泡的状态反转(即变为变为) 2将编号为偶数的灯泡的状态反转 3将编号为奇数的灯泡的状态反转 4将编号为...输出: 2 说明: 状态: [], [] 示例 2: 输入: n = 2, m = 1....输出: 3 说明: 状态: [, ], [, ], [, ] 示例 3: 输入: n = 3, m = 1....输出: 4 说明: 状态: [, , ], [, , ], [, , ], [, , ]. 注意: n 和 m 都属于 [0, 1000].

60820

设计模式之外观模式

DP中是这么定义外观模式的: 外观模式子系统的一组接口提供一个一致的界面,此模式定义了一个高层接口,这个接口使得这一子系统更加容易使用。...一个系统都是由各种大大小小不同功能的类组成的,每一个类都会提供被外部调用的接口,我们可以通过这些接口去使用这些类,但是客户端要一个个的去调用这些类非常的麻烦,而且也会造成客户类与子系统类耦合性高的问题,...我们再用电脑来举个简单的例子,之所以我们可以很方便的一键式的开启和关闭电脑,就是因为机箱给我们提供了一个开关按钮,这个开关按钮就相当于是一个高层接口,我们只需要知道按这个按钮就能开启电脑,背后的复杂交互我们不需要关心...GPU- 内存- 磁盘- 关机------------- CPU- GPU- 内存- 磁盘- 何时使用外观模式: 至于何时使用外观模式,可以分为三个阶段来说: 1.首先在设计初期阶段,应该要有意识的将不同的两个层分离...你可以为新系统开发一个外观Facade类,来这个设计粗糙或高度复杂的遗留代码提供一个比较清晰简单的接口,让新系统与Facade对象交互,Facade对象则与遗留代码交互所有复杂的工作。

31620

智能网卡(SmartNIC)提供400 GbE速度和PCIe Gen 5.0功能

Achronix的FPGA产品和IP网络解决方案要求最苛刻的应用提供最高的性能。...通过集成400 GbE速度和PCIe Gen 5.0功能,Achronix赋能数据中心运营商、云服务提供商和电信公司去创建全新的智能网卡(SmartNIC)解决方案,从而实现具有前所未有的性能、可扩展性和灵活性...支持定制化IP——基于ANIC,客户可以部署定制化IP功能,如键值存储、入侵防御、重复数据删除和其它网络应用,从而以400 GbE的网络速度提供高度并行化的、增值的网络解决方案。...“这一突破性的成就突显了我们客户提供最先进的、最高性能的网络解决方案的承诺。...ANIC模块化IP运行在Speedster7t AC7t1500 FPGA芯片和VectorPath S7t-VG6加速卡上,网络和计算加速应用提供业界最高的性能。

14910

2.9 VR扫描:防骚扰,Meta推出“个人边界”功能;Tobii希望索尼PS VR2提供眼球追踪技术

01 防骚扰 Meta推出“个人边界”功能 据The Verge报道,Meta公司正在为其Horizon VR体验添加一个“Personal Boundary(个人边界)”功能,旨在阻止VR中的骚扰行为...这项新功能在Horizon Worlds创作平台和Horizon Venues现场活动服务中,被默认开启。 该“个人”边界系统建立在现有的功能上,如果用户离另一个“化身”太近,其手就会消失。...02 Tobii正与索尼谈判 有望成为PS VR2眼动追踪技术供应商 索尼在今年一月举行的CES大会上宣布,将在2022年PS5主机发布全新一代的VR头显PS VR 2,该设备将支持眼动追踪功能。...03 估值3300万美元VR教育平台 Invact Metaversity完成种子轮融资 据Auganix报道,Invact Metaversity是一家全球学生提供沉浸式学习体验的初创公司,近日已完成了由...将提供单人和多人游戏模式。在游戏中,玩家将与其他三名同伴一起在长达20多小时的剧情战役中并肩战斗。

28520

NVIDIA发布Isaac ROS DP3.1,机器人开发提供增强功能和错误修复

NVIDIA很高兴宣布发布Isaac ROS DP3.1(开发者预览版),提供更新和错误修复,进一步赋予机器人领域的开发人员更强大的能力。...此次发布在各个包中带来了重大改进,并引入了包括AI感知、图像处理和导航在内的新功能。...Isaac ROS DP3.1的主要亮点包括: cuVSLAM v11包:此版本包含了cuVSLAM v11包,提供了增强的性能,并引入了对HAWK的支持。...此次更新确保了立体视觉任务中的更准确和可靠性,机器人提供了增强的深度感知能力。...这个发布与NVIDIA提供先进功能和硬件加速自主机器人的承诺相一致。 开发人员可以将所需的存储库克隆到其ROS工作区中,并使用colcon与其他ROS2软件包一起构建。

34730

【每日算法Day 61】LeetCode 672. 灯泡开关 Ⅱ

题目描述 现有一个房间,墙上挂有 只已经打开的灯泡和 个按钮。在进行了 次未知操作后,你需要返回这 只灯泡可能有多少种不同的状态。...假设这 只灯泡被编号为 ,这 个按钮功能如下: 将所有灯泡的状态反转(即变为变为) 将编号为偶数的灯泡的状态反转 将编号为奇数的灯泡的状态反转 将编号为 的灯泡的状态反转() 示例1...输出: 2 解释: 状态: [], [] 示例2 输入: n = 2, m = 1....输出: 3 解释: 状态: [, ], [, ], [, ] 示例3 输入: n = 3, m = 1....输出: 4 解释: 状态: [, , ], [, , ], [, , ], [, , ]. 提示 和 都属于 .

49930

设计模式-命令模式

命令模式允许系统使用不同的请求把客户端参数化,对请求排队或者记录请求日志,可以提供命令的撤销和恢复功能。...每个插槽有对应的 [] 和 [] 按钮。同时还具备一个整体一键撤回按钮。撤回需求是这样的,比如电灯是的,然后按下开启按钮电灯就开了。现在假如按下撤销按钮,那么上一个动作将会翻转。...每个家电对应两个指令,分别是 【】和【】按键。 许多家电都有 on() 和 off() 方法,除此之外还有一些 setVolumn()、setTV()、setTemperature() 方法。...* @param slot 插槽位置 * @param onCommand 指令 * @param offCaommand 指令 */ public...分别创建对应的 【】,【】指令。 链接到对应的插槽。当按下按钮的时候触发指定的指令。

34330

【计算机网络】数据链路层 : 概述 ( 基本概念 | 功能 | “网络层“ 提供的服务 )

文章目录 一、 数据链路层 概述 二、 "数据链路层" 基本概念 三、 "数据链路层" 功能 四、 "数据链路层" 网络层 提供的服务 一、 数据链路层 概述 ---- "数据链路层" 概述 : ①...数据链路层 功能 ; ② 数据链路层 两种通道 , 点到点信号 , 广播信道 ; ③ 局域网 , 广域网 协议 ; ④ 数据链路层 设备 ; 二、 “数据链路层” 基本概念 ---- "数据链路层"..."数据链路层" 功能 : ① 可靠性服务 : “数据链路层” 在 物理层 提供的服务的基础上 , 提供可靠性服务 ; ② 服务内容 : 将 网络层 下发的数据 , 可靠地 传输给 相邻节点的 网络层...: ① 网络层 提供服务 无确认无连接服务 有确认无连接服务 有确认有连接服务 ② 链路管理 , 面向连接的服务中 , 建立连接 , 维持连接 , 释放连接 ; ③ 将 数据报 组成 数据帧 ④ 流量控制..., 主要是 限制 发送方的数据率 ; ⑤ 差错控制 , 帧错误处理 ( 重发 ) , 位错误处理 ( 纠正 ) ; 四、 “数据链路层” 网络层 提供的服务 "数据链路层" 网络层 提供的服务

48100
领券